CLEVELAND, Ohio – The Thiel women's volleyball squad had a strong showing on Saturday after suffering a pair of setbacks on Friday, defeating Johns Hopkins University 3-1 and Franciscan University of Steubenville 3-0 at the 13th annual Marcia French Memorial Invitational, co-hosted by Case Western Reserve University and Baldwin-Wallace College.
For her two-day effort
Alyssa Chine (North Jackson, Ohio/Jackson Milton) was one of just 10 participating student-athletes to be selected to the all-tournament team from the 14-team field.
Kelly Barzak (Warren, Ohio/Howland) tallied 20 kills and 11 digs in the Tomcats' 3-1 win over Johns Hopkins (21-25, 25-23, 25-18, 25-21). Chine added nine kills and 10 digs while
Chelsea Meister (Liberty Center, Ohio/Liberty Center) contributed 45 kills.
Megan Kay (Girard, Ohio/Liberty) tallied nine kills and 11 digs with
Lauren Downs (Mentor, OH/Mentor HS) and
Alex Hall (Norwin, Pa./Norwin) chipping in with 11 digs each.
Barzak followed up a stellar effort against Blue Jays with another terrific performance in the 3-0 win (25-15; 25-17; 25-13) over Franciscan, leading the way with 15 kills, seven digs, and four service aces. Meister tallied 30 assists and six digs while Chine totaled five kills, six digs, and three service aces.
Thiel (4-4) opens its 2011 Presidents' Athletic Conference (PAC) schedule on Saturday, Sept. 17 at a Bethany College tri-match. The Tomcats are scheduled to take on the host Bison at 11 a.m. followed by a matchup against Saint Vincent College at 1 p.m.
